About Definitely, Maybe

Definitely, Maybe (2008) is a refreshingly clever romantic comedy that skillfully blends humor, heart, and narrative intrigue. The film follows Will Hayes (Ryan Reynolds), a Manhattan advertising executive in the midst of a divorce, whose 11-year-old daughter Maya (Abigail Breslin) demands to know the story of how he met her mother. To protect her innocence, Will decides to tell the tale of his three most significant romantic relationships—with college sweetheart Emily (Elizabeth Banks), free-spirited journalist April (Isla Fisher), and sophisticated friend Summer (Rachel Weisz)—but changes the names, leaving Maya (and the audience) to guess which woman ultimately became her mother.

Ryan Reynolds delivers one of his most grounded and charming performances, perfectly balancing wit with genuine vulnerability. The supporting cast is exceptional, with Isla Fisher bringing particular sparkle as the quirky and endearing April. Director Adam Brooks crafts a nonlinear narrative that keeps viewers engaged in the romantic mystery, while the 1990s political backdrop (Will works on Bill Clinton's campaign) adds unique texture to the story.

What makes Definitely, Maybe worth watching is its intelligent approach to the romance genre. It avoids clichés by presenting love as complicated, messy, and sometimes unresolved. The film explores how relationships shape us and how the 'right person' might not be obvious in the moment. With its clever structure, heartfelt performances, and thoughtful examination of love's uncertainties, this movie offers both entertaining romance and genuine emotional depth.
